Online Poker is a multi-billion dollar industry and a highly competitive one. It requires an ecosystem of software creators and operators that are able to deliver application-specific requirements such as age and identity verification, financial services, anti-money laundering solutions, cyber security, fraud prevention, geolocation, and responsible gambling advocacy.
